ICC Note: Egyptian authorities have raided the office of the Sat-7 TV channel in Cairo, Egypt and confiscated much of the equipment. The raid was investigating charges of illegally operating with a license. The director of the SAT-7 office was also detained and the case is to go before the prosecution. The exact nature or motivation of the investigation is unknown as the office has been legally operating for a number of years. 

10/12/2015 Egypt (Ahram) – Egyptian censorship authorities detained on Saturday the director of the Christian TV channel SAT-7 and confiscated studio equipment, on charges of operating without a licence, the channel said on Monday.

The channel released a statement on its website which announces that Farid Samir, director of its Egypt office, was detained for six hours and released pending investigations. On Sunday there was a hearing at the prosecutor’s office, but no ruling has been made.

A prosecution ruling will be made in the next few days and meanwhile the channel’s equipment will remain confiscated, the statement announces.
